Mutations in the genes coding for tryptophan-hydrolase-2 and the scaffold protein FKBP5 are associated with an increased risk of suicide. The mutation in both cases enhances the enzymatic activity of glycogen synthase kinase-3 (GSK3).

Eight metabolites for N‐pyrrolidino fluetonitazene were identified in vitro, three of which (M2, M6 and M8) were present in an authentic urine sample. M2 was the most abundant in vivo metabolite and is a common marker metabolite of nitazepyne‐type substances.

Agonist efficiency links binding and gating in a nicotinic receptor
Receptors signal by switching between resting (C) and active (O) shapes (‘gating’) under the influence of agonists. The receptor’s maximum response depends on the difference in agonist binding energy, O minus C.
